Residential Electrical Repair Price Ranges in Newark, DE
Typical low-high price ranges for common residential electrical repair projects in Newark, DE, can vary based on project complexity and scope. Below are general estimates to help understand potential costs.
$150 - $500 for minor repairs and troubleshooting
$1,000 - $3,500 for panel upgrades or rewiring projects
| Project Type | Typical Range |
|---|---|
| Outlet replacement | $150 - $300 |
| Lighting fixture installation | $200 - $600 |
| Wiring repair | $250 - $1,000 |
| Breaker panel upgrade | $1,200 - $3,500 |
| Whole-house rewiring | $4,000 - $15,000 |
| Grounding system installation | $300 - $1,200 |
| Generator hookup | $1,000 - $4,000 |
What affects the cost
Understanding the factors that influence residential electrical repair costs can help homeowners in Newark, DE, make informed decisions and compare options effectively. Here are some common elements that impact project pricing:
- Materials: The type and quality of wiring, fixtures, and components used can vary in cost based on durability and style preferences.
- Size and Scope: Larger or more complex projects, such as upgrading an entire electrical system versus fixing a single outlet, typically require more time and resources.
- Labor Complexity: Tasks involving difficult access, outdated wiring, or specialized techniques may increase labor time and costs.
- Permitting: Local regulations in Newark, DE, may require permits for certain repairs, adding to the overall project expenses.
- Extras: Additional services like troubleshooting, code updates, or installing new circuits can influence the final cost.
